Transaction

f89f296a0b11337fbec3ba81ed4eeb2feb21b3498660708a7094faad6fcf6d0f

Summary

In Block379867
TimeSun, 01 Oct 2023 17:41:45 UTC
Total Input521.45104154 Nebula
Total Output555.45104154 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
707715 Confirmations555.45104154 Nebula
Raw Transaction